Rational synthesis of A<sub>2</sub>B-type <i>meso</i>-arylsubporphyrins has been accomplished by the condensation of triethylamine–tri-<i>N</i>-tripyrromethene–borane with acid chlorides. These subporphyrins are useful for evaluations of the intrinsic substituent effects and the influences of substitution patterns, A<sub>3</sub>-type versus A<sub>2</sub>B-type substitution
